80 inner axle shaft question

Anyone ever done a Marlin tack to an 80 inner axle shaft? Any reason to avoid it? I am going to do it to my mini, and considering the LX.

When a bunch of us were wrenching on Phishtaco's 80 series, Zebrabeefj40 suggested this in lieu of using the inner, pain in the butt, c-clip.

We put just a small little weld at the splines and smashed the inner back into the birfield.
